The global N95 Masks market gathered revenue around USD 1.9 Billion in 2020 and market is set to grow USD 2.14 Billion by the end of 2027 and is estimated to expand at a modest CAGR of 4.0% during the prediction period 2021 to 2027.
N95 mask is an air-purifying, particulate respirator that helps reduce the wearer's inhalation exposure to certain airborne particles. Increase in cases of COVID-19 in 2020 boosted the demand for N95 masks in 2020. Therefore, key players are investing to increase the production of N95 masks, thereby creating significant opportunities in the market.
Investment by key players to strengthen their position is likely to create significant opportunities in the market. For instance, in January 2021, Protectly.co announced partnership with Pacific PPE Corp. to deliver N95 masks to consumers at a time when they are most needed. Most end users are moving toward disposable face masks. N95 masks have been witnessing a paradigm shift toward disposable face masks over reusable ones. This shift can be attributed to the advantages of disposable face masks such as higher protection, elimination of the need of sterilization, and reduction of cross-contamination. Additionally, these are cost-effective and prevent contamination. Thus, key players are engaged in offering disposable N95 masks. This, in turn, is estimated to offer significant opportunities in the N95 mask market.
North America dominated the global N95 masks market in 2020. The trend is anticipated to continue during the forecast period. Focus of market players on increasing production capacities and government funding & contracts to expand the production of N95 mask is likely to boost the market in region. The robust expansion of the market in the region can be attributed to significant rise in the number of people being affected with the novel coronavirus.
